Igreja de Santiago Bookshop
A deconsecrated church converted into a bookshop as part of Obidos' designation as a UNESCO City of Literature. Free to browse, with books stacked in the nave and along the stone walls.
Fortification in Obidos
A walkable circuit along the top of the medieval walls enclosing the entire town, with no guardrails and sweeping views over terracotta rooftops and the surrounding countryside. Completely free.
